What is Evil Angel
Overview
Evil Angel is an adult content producer and subscription service that provides access to videos and related digital content via its website and, in some cases, mobile app billing. The company is headquartered in the United States and operates subscription billing in USD.
Service type
Subscriptions grant time-limited access to digital content hosted by Evil Angel and billed on a recurring basis. Billing may be handled directly by Evil Angel or by third-party processors such as CCBill or Epoch.
How to cancel Evil Angel
Cancel via the official website
- Log in to your account on Evil Angel's official site.
- Navigate to the "Subscriptions" section of your account.
- Click "Cancel Subscription" and follow on-screen prompts to confirm cancellation.
- Keep a screenshot or copy of the cancellation confirmation for your records.
Cancel via billing processor or mobile store
- If billed through CCBill or Epoch, use the processor's consumer support portal and enter your email address, card number, or subscription/member ID to locate and cancel the subscription.
- If subscribed through the App Store or Google Play, manage or cancel the subscription in the device's subscription settings; Evil Angel cannot cancel app-store subscriptions directly.
- If unsure which billing route applies, check your card or bank statement for the merchant name or contact your bank for transaction details.
What happens when you cancel
Access and renewal
When you cancel, your subscription will usually remain active until the end of the current billing period. Cancellation prevents future renewals but does not typically provide a pro‑rata refund.
Account and data
Your account profile and viewing history may remain on Evil Angel's systems after cancellation. Deleting an account does not necessarily cancel a subscription if billing is handled by a third party, so confirm cancellation separately.
Will I get a refund?
Official refund policy
Evil Angel's stated policy is that no refunds are provided for canceled subscriptions and access continues until the end of the current billing period.
Exceptions and billing processor policies
- Refund eligibility may vary if your subscription was billed through a third‑party processor (CCBill or Epoch); you must contact the processor's support to inquire about refunds.
- There is no explicit 14‑day cooling‑off guarantee stated by Evil Angel; refunds are not generally provided by default.
- If you believe a charge is erroneous, gather documentation and contact the billing processor and your bank for dispute options.

Common mistakes
Assuming account deletion cancels subscription
Many users assume deleting their Evil Angel account or removing the app will stop billing. If the subscription is managed by a third‑party processor, account deletion alone often does not cancel recurring charges.
Not checking the billing source
Another frequent error is failing to confirm whether the charge comes from Evil Angel directly, CCBill, Epoch, Apple, or Google. This affects where you must go to cancel - website, processor portal, or app‑store settings.
